Plastic Bottle - How to store and recycle?

15 Feb, 11
Just like papers, most plastics are recyclable. Since the plastic never biodegrade in landfills, it is highly recommended to recycle as much plastics as we can. Make sure to recycle plastic water bottles, milk cans or jars, bags, detergent containers, toys, plastic hangars, broken trash cans, shelves, baskets, rain ponchos, compact discs CDs, video tapes, and DVDs. Give away unbroken toys or any plastic items that someone else can use instead of tossing them into the trash. There are organizations and people who are also willing to accept broken toys. Glass/Metal Tin/Can - How to store and recycle?

15 Feb, 11

Glass

Although glass does biodegrade, it takes thousands of years to disintegrate at landfills. Recycling glass is also very easy. Glass items such as beverage containers, milk bottles, and jars can be recycled. Check with your local waste management company about other types of glasses such as windows, light bulbs, mirrors, glass tableware, Pyrex or auto glass, and Ceramics contaminate glass.

Metal Tin / Can (Aluminum)

Paper - How to store and recycle?

15 Feb, 11
Most paper products are recyclable. This includes;  newspapers, flyers, magazines, junk mail, office papers, writing papers, scrap papers, chipboards (i.e. cereal boxes), and cardboard boxes. Make sure to bundle these items together before throwing into the recycle bin. Also, flatten the cardboard boxes before tying them. Avoid using cardboard boxes as trash containers. Check with your local waste management company about recycling possibilities of old phone books in the area. So, what type of paper products can’t be recycled?
